IELTS Exam Fees: A Breakdown
The IELTS exam charge in Uzbekistan can vary based upon several aspects, including the test type (Academic or General Training), the screening center, and any additional services offered. Below is a table summarizing the current IELTS exam charges in Uzbekistan.
| Test Type | Exam Fee (UZS) | Exam Fee (GBP) |
|---|---|---|
| IELTS Academic | 1,500,000 UZS | 150 GBP |
| IELTS General Training | 1,500,000 UZS | 150 GBP |
| IELTS for UKVI | 2,000,000 UZS | 200 GBP |
| Extra Copies of Test Results | 50,000 UZS | 5 GBP |
Keep in mind: Currency exchange rates may vary, so it's vital for prospects to consult regional testing centers for the most existing charges.
Extra Costs to Consider
While the exam charge is the most considerable expense associated with taking the IELTS, there are a number of additional expenses candidates must keep in mind:
Preparation Costs:
- Study Materials: Books, online courses, and practice tests can total anywhere from 100,000 UZS to 800,000 UZS.
- Tutoring: Individual tutoring sessions can differ commonly in cost but can vary from 50,000 UZS to 150,000 UZS per hour.
Travel Expenses:
- Getting to the Test Center: Depending on the place of the testing center, travel costs can differ. This might include mass transit fees or fuel costs if driving.
Lodging:
- For Candidates Traveling from Other Regions: If a candidate is traveling from a different city, accommodation costs can range from 200,000 UZS to over 1,000,000 UZS, depending upon the type of accommodations.
Retake Fees:
- Retaking the Exam: If a prospect wants to retake the IELTS, they will require to pay the complete exam cost again.
Payment Methods
Candidates can pay the IELTS exam fee through different methods, making it accessible for everybody. Typical payment techniques consist of:
- Bank Transfer: Many candidates pick to pay through bank transfer, which can be done through local banks.
- Cash Payment: At some test centers, prospects can pay the exam cost in cash.
- Online Payments: Some centers provide online payment choices through their main sites.
